Moderate: Red Hat Network Satellite server security update

Topic

Updated packages that fix one security issue are now available for
Red Hat Network Satellite 5.4.1 for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 5 and 6.

The Red Hat Security Response Team has rated this update as having moderate
security impact. A Common Vulnerability Scoring System (CVSS) base score,
which gives a detailed severity rating, is available from the CVE link in
the References section.

Description

Red Hat Network (RHN) Satellite provides a solution to organizations
requiring absolute control over and privacy of the maintenance and package
deployment of their servers. It allows organizations to utilize the
benefits of the Red Hat Network without having to provide public Internet
access to their servers or other client systems.

A cross-site scripting (XSS) flaw was found in the RHN Satellite web
interface. An authenticated RHN Satellite user could use this flaw to
perform a cross-site scripting attack against other authenticated users who
are using the RHN Satellite web interface. (CVE-2011-4346)

Red Hat would like to thank William Hoffmann for reporting this issue.

Users of Red Hat Network Satellite 5.4.1 are advised to upgrade to these
updated packages, which contain a patch to correct this issue. For this
update to take effect, Red Hat Network Satellite must be restarted. Refer
to the Solution section for details.

Solution

Before applying this update, make sure all previously-released errata
relevant to your system have been applied.

This update is available via the Red Hat Network. Details on how to
use the Red Hat Network to apply this update are available at
https://access.redhat.com/kb/docs/DOC-11259

Run the following command to restart the Red Hat Network Satellite
server:

# rhn-satellite restart
